The progress of quantum processor innovations has become a cornerstone of contemporary computational advancement, with research teams globally concentrating on developing steadier and effective processing units. These quantum computing breakthroughs include different techniques, from superconducting circuits operating at extremely low temperatures to ion entrapment systems that manipulate specific atoms using laser accuracy. The design challenges required for preserving quantum comprehensibility while scaling up qubit numbers have resulted in creative solutions in materials science and cryogenic technology. Companies and research institutions are investigating various structures, including topological qubits that promise greater stability against environmental interference. Production methods for these CPUs require extraordinary accuracy, often involving centers that exceed traditional semiconductor fabrication in complexity.
